Lights has turned into the Canadian Little Boots, a bit

  • August 11, 2009
  • Popjustice

Thank you to everyone (well, both of you) who sent in the link for this brilliant video to Lights' new track 'Saviour'.

"Basically," the Canadian popstrel notes in her MySpace blog, "in this video you're going to get a cheap ride into my alternate universe — a little look at how my ideas spawn, whether from writing or drawing or just looking at things around me in real life. I also get to live out (somewhat) my fantasy of becoming a superhero and saving strange little animals (someday I'll graduate to saving humans). The director, Robo, did an incred­ible job bringing all my strange concepts to life, and in the most beautiful way."

Blah blah blah. Excellent song and video, though.

Make sure you catch Lights at the V Festival and if you don't see her there she's doing a London date on August 25

Ignore the headline, she's nothing like Little Boots at all. 'What were we thinking', etc.
